What parents and users report about Coloring Book Air

Users are frustrated that the app is misleadingly advertised as free when nearly all content requires payment. Many complain about forced subscriptions or hidden costs after downloading. Several mention the lack of free content, with even basic features like colors or drawings locked behind paywalls.

How to keep your child safe with Coloring Book Air

iPhone (Screen Time)

Settings, Screen Time, Content & Privacy Restrictions. Set an age limit for apps, require Ask to Buy for purchases, and restrict or remove Coloring Book Air if it is above your child's age.

Android (Family Link)

Use Google Family Link to approve installs, set a Play Store content rating limit, require purchase approval, and block or uninstall Coloring Book Air on your child's device.

How do I block or remove Coloring Book Air from my child's phone?

On iPhone, open Settings, Screen Time, Content & Privacy Restrictions, then restrict or delete the app and block reinstalling it. On Android, open Family Link, select your child, find Coloring Book Air and block or uninstall it. You can also set a store age limit so apps above your child's age cannot be installed.
